Job Title: Talent Acquisition Manager

Location: Massachusetts 25-40% travel within the region

Reports to: Director of Talent Acquisition

Beacon Mobility is a trusted partner that provides comprehensive mobility solutions for people of all ages and abilities. Experienced, compassionate, and inspired, we take pride in our ability to create customized, mobility-based solutions that empower people to get where they need to go. We provide those we serve with the opportunities, resources, and support to confidently move ahead. Backed by 30 years of experience, Beacon Mobility is a growing family of companies that share a mission of putting people first. Communities, school districts, special education programs, and regional transit authorities count on our companies to get people where they need to go safely and on time. We are currently building a strategic, people-focused, HR organization and have a new position in our Massachusettsregion.

We are seeking a Talent Acquisition Manager role as we continue to expand our Talent Acquisition team to support the growth we are seeing as a company. This role will be responsible for the high-volume recruiting in the Western and/or Eastern areas of Massachusetts. This role also serves as a strategic partner to the operation leaders and Director of Talent Acquisition. This is a great opportunity for an experienced Talent Acquisition leader to help not only support the day-to-day recruitment efforts but also assist in building the talent acquisition organization.

Key Responsibilities:

Coach and mentor a team of Talent Acquisition Recruiters. Fill openings with talented individuals. This is a working manager role. Update current and design new recruiting procedures (e.g. job application and onboarding processes) Keep track of recruiting metrics (e.g. time-to-hire and cost-per-hire) Implement new sourcing methods (e.g. social recruiting and Boolean searches) Research and choose job advertising options Coordinate with department managers to forecast future hiring needs Participate in job fairs and career events

Education, Experience, and Skills:

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ent experience) required. Bi-lingual communication is a plus but not required (Spanish) Certifications in HR, while can be helpful (SPHR, GPHR, SHRM-SCP, SHRM-CP), are not a requirement. Minimum 5 years of recruiting experience, particularly in a high-volume industry. Knowledge and experience of transportation operations desired. Results-driven, agile, change agent with the commitment and confidence to assume a leadership role in an evolving complex environment. Drive initiatives with limited resources and roll-up your sleeves attitude to achieve desired results. Unquestionable personal integrity, fairness, and credibility necessary to gain the trust and commitment of individuals at all levels of the organization. Demonstrated success at cultivating str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ders and creating partnerships at all levels within the organization to achieve results. Empathetic and engaging individual, who listens well, is responsive, solutions-focused, and results-oriented.
